| 1 | <?php |
||
| 2 | /** |
||
| 3 | * A message logger for the Jetpack Sitemap module. |
||
| 4 | * |
||
| 5 | * @package Jetpack |
||
| 6 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 7 | */ |
||
| 8 | |||
| 9 | /** |
||
| 10 | * Handles logging errors and debug messages for sitemap generator. |
||
| 11 | * |
||
| 12 | * A Jetpack_Sitemap_Logger object keeps track of its birth time as well |
||
| 13 | * as a "unique" ID string. Calling the report() method writes a message |
||
| 14 | * to the PHP error log as well as the ID string for easier grepping. |
||
| 15 | * |
||
| 16 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 17 | */ |
||
| 18 | class Jetpack_Sitemap_Logger { |
||
| 19 | /** |
||
| 20 | * A unique-ish string for each logger, enabling us to grep |
||
| 21 | * for the messages written by an individual generation phase. |
||
| 22 | * |
||
| 23 | * @access private |
||
| 24 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 25 | * @var string $key The key string. |
||
| 26 | */ |
||
| 27 | private $key; |
||
| 28 | |||
| 29 | /** |
||
| 30 | * The birth time of this object in microseconds. |
||
| 31 | * |
||
| 32 | * @access private |
||
| 33 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 34 | * @var int $starttime The birth time. |
||
| 35 | */ |
||
| 36 | private $starttime; |
||
| 37 | |||
| 38 | /** |
||
| 39 | * Initializes a new logger object. |
||
| 40 | * |
||
| 41 | * @access public |
||
| 42 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 43 | * |
||
| 44 | * @param string $message An optional message string to be written to the debug log on initialization. |
||
| 45 | */ |
||
| 46 | public function __construct( $message = null ) { |
||
| 47 | $this->key = wp_generate_password( 5, false ); |
||
| 48 | $this->starttime = microtime( true ); |
||
|

|||
| 49 | if ( ! is_null( $message ) ) { |
||
| 50 | $this->report( $message ); |
||
| 51 | } |
||
| 52 | return; |
||
| 53 | } |
||
| 54 | |||
| 55 | /** |
||
| 56 | * Writes a string to the debug log, including the logger's ID string. |
||
| 57 | * |
||
| 58 | * @access public |
||
| 59 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 60 | * |
||
| 61 | * @param string $message The string to be written to the log. |
||
| 62 | */ |
||
| 63 | public function report( $message ) { |
||
| 64 | if ( defined( 'WP_DEBUG' ) && WP_DEBUG ) { |
||
| 65 | error_log( 'jp-sitemap-' . $this->key . ': ' . $message ); |
||
| 66 | } |
||
| 67 | return; |
||
| 68 | } |
||
| 69 | |||
| 70 | /** |
||
| 71 | * Writes the elapsed lifetime of the logger to the debug log, with an optional message. |
||
| 72 | * |
||
| 73 | * @access public |
||
| 74 | * @since 4.8.0 |
||
| 75 | * |
||
| 76 | * @param string $message The optional message string. Default is the empty string. |
||
| 77 | */ |
||
| 78 | public function time( $message = '' ) { |
||
| 79 | $time = round( microtime( true ) - $this->starttime, 3 ); |
||
| 80 | $this->report( $message . ' ' . $time . ' seconds elapsed.' ); |
||
| 81 | return; |
||
| 82 | } |
||
| 83 | } |
||
| 84 |
